Gates of Olympus 1000 Dice Slot Review

At a glance

Gates of Olympus 1000 Dice is a high-volatility scatter-pays slot with a strong rate. It pays by matching symbols anywhere on a 6×5 grid, not by lines. The return is 96.5%, above the modern norm. The top win reaches a huge 15,000x, fuelled by multiplier orbs. Bets run from $0.20 to $250.

The multiplier engine and Zeus theme are the draw, but the swings run sharp. So Gates of Olympus 1000 Dice is a big-win chase wrapped in a mythic coat.

How the multipliers hit

The slot pays when enough matching symbols show anywhere on the grid. Winning symbols vanish, and fresh ones tumble down to fill the gaps. So chains can pay more than once from a single spin.

The signature touch is the multiplier orbs that land during play. Their values add together and apply to a win. A big chain plus stacked multipliers is what reaches the 15,000x top.

The 96.5% return and edge

At 96.5%, the value is strong, since the rate sits above the modern norm. The house edge runs near 3.5 cents on each staked dollar. So the long-run cost is low for the format.

The 15,000x ceiling, though, is rare and high-variance. Across 1,000 spins at $1, the expected cost runs near $35. High swings then widen that band hard, so the big top hides behind a long tail.

Bankroll, ride it out

No staking system shifts the 96.5% return, so bankroll control is the only real lever. Set a session budget, keep each bet a small slice of it, and stop when it is gone. At high volatility, a small, steady stake is the only sane choice.

For a $200 bankroll, bets near $0.20 give room to ride the cold runs. So patience and a firm stop-loss beat chasing the 15,000x cap. If play stops being fun, pause and use the free tools at BeGambleAware or GamCare. Players must be 18 or older.
